Ha, I do that too... book as cheap as possible car, far out... then grab a REALLY cheap priceline or hotwire car a day or less from travel. Lowest I got was $4.95 / day out of DEN... (I added 3500 miles to the clock )

Both ELP and Nashv (BNA) are on my 'frequent' list (Elderly parent in LC, NM, so ELP is VERY close and quite a nice Airport.) Be sure to get up there at least for a day in Old Mesilla Mesilla, New Mexico, USA http://www.google.com.hk/search?q=Ol...BsK_yQH8oIHYAw
The Farm Museum is pretty good too, as well as frequent culture / events at NMSU.

Nashville I use, but often head west to Knox. (Will be doing that from the east at end of month) SWA to Greenville, SC, then BR PRWY for fall collors and on down to GA.

This is close by BNA and pretty interesting to wander around,,, World's Tallest Treehouse Built From Reclaimed Wood | Inhabitat - Sustainable Design Innovation, Eco Architecture, Green Building

Since I do the 'guesthome' thing I stayed with retired folks nearby in Fairfield Glen. (Crossville). Some terrific cabins too in the hills around Smokey Mtn NP. A good bargain for $10 / night including breakfast (and often dinner).

I haven't had the luck with Priceline that I have with Alamo and Hertz. I have friends who are getting deals similar to yours.

ELP is one of my favorite places and I would like to work in CdJ once the drug war slows down. There is a great artist at the farmers' market in LC. She does some phenomenal paintings of the saints. A great gift for the Catholic friends.

Personally, While I like the Farm Museum, I prefer to head to the Chili Pepper Institute at NMSU. I have net with the director a couple of years ago and she got me some good samples of the Bhut Jalokia.

Agree with Mesilla - one town and so many restaurants.

Also like to make a stop at Cattleman's Ranch in Barens, TX. Great town - one of the friendliest in Texas. They always let me use the internet at the library to catch up with e-mails.

Been to Fairfield Glade a lot - family used to own lots in the area. Personally, I like Cookeville a lot, esp Tenn Tech.
